The beautiful struggle [electronic resource] : A father, two sons, and an unlikely road to manhood. Ta-Nehisi Coates.
Ta-Nehisi Coates' debut is an infectious, reflective memoir-a lyrical saga of surviving the crack-stricken streets of Baltimore in the '80s. Son of Vietnam vet and black awareness advocate Paul Coates-a poor man who set out to publish lost classics of black history-Ta- Nehisi drifts toward salvation at Howard University, while his ominous brother Big Bill finds his own rhythm hustling.
